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Field Cuckoo-Bee | Fossa |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(Arthropods)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Insecta (Insects)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Hymenoptera (Ants, Bees & Wasps) | Carnivora (Carnivorans) |
| Family | Apidae (Bees) | Eupleridae |
| Genus | Bombus | Cryptoprocta |
| Species | Bombus campestris | Cryptoprocta ferox |
